Paperback. Condizione: Very Good. Baynes, Pauline (illustratore). This is an exploration of the life of C.S.Lewis and his writing of the Narnia books. It looks in detail at the geography and creatures of Narnia and the theme behind the stories, and the illustrations provided for this book by the Narnia illustrator, Pauline Baynes, are accompanied by the original map and frontispieces. Brian Sibley is the author of Shadowlands: the Story of C.S.Lewis and Joy Davidman and the radio serialization of The Magician's Nephew and The Lion, the Witch and the Wardrobe.
